BIRGUNJ: More than Rs 59 billion worth of refined oil and more than Rs 5 billion worth of fruit juice were exported through Birgunj customs.

According to the Birgunj Customs Office, a total of Rs 59.9 billion 95 lakh 91 thousand worth of refined oil was exported from Nepal to foreign countries in the last fiscal year.

Refined soybean oil worth Rs 31 billion 31 million 31 lakh four thousand were exported in the fiscal year, the office said.

Similarly, refined palm oil worth Rs 25 billion 787 million 3000 was exported from the customs point.

Likewise, refined sunflower oil worth Rs 2 billion 815 million 784 thousand were exported from Nepal.
